A recent surge of interest surrounds the BB Pirates' motives for invading the Drum Kingdom. People are speculating whether they were on the hunt for powerful devil fruits or simply seeking to plunder the island.
As discussions heat up across forums, many are questioning the timing and purpose of Blackbeardโs crew making a move into this region. Notably, Wapol's acquisition of the munch-munch fruit raises eyebrows; if he had it before the invasion, could Blackbeard have been after it?

Rumors of a "Cure-All" Mushroom
Many believe that the BB Pirates may have been drawn by tales of a mushroom on Drum Island said to cure all ailments. However, people clarify that Chopper had already consumed his devil fruit by that time, making this theory less likely.

Devil Fruit Hoarding
Another significant angle points toward Blackbeard's obsession with collecting devil fruits. As one commenter noted, Devil Fruits often remain localized after a userโs death, implying Blackbeard seeks out unique varieties wherever he goes.
Typical Pirate Shenanigans
Some view this invasion through a traditional pirate lens, arguing that the crew could simply be pillaging for treasure. Drum Island's status as a former World Government stronghold suggests it may hold valuable resources.
